Summary
- I am board certified in pediatric hematology and oncology as well as clinical pharmacology. I care for children with newly diagnosed and recurrent brain and spinal cord tumors. My research focuses on the development and translation of new therapies for children with brain tumors with a particular focus on novel therapies for glioma and medulloblastoma and combination therapies with focused ultrasound.
